Hi everyone, Arkain team here.

Today we're launching the beta of Arkain, an AI-powered Cloud IDE.

We wanted to share what we've built and get honest feedback from the community.

---

1. The Problem We're Solving

How many times have you found yourself setting up the same boilerplate for a new project? Great ideas often take weeks to get off the ground – not because of complexity in the core logic, but because of environment setup. React frontend configuration, Express backend scaffolding, database schema design, deployment pipelines... by the time you're done with setup, momentum is lost.

Team development amplifies these issues. Different local environments, version conflicts, and dependency management create friction that keeps developers from focusing on what actually matters. We've all been there – spending more time debugging environment issues than building features.

2. Our Approach

Our goal is simple: eliminate the productivity barriers that slow down development.

Arkain is a web-based IDE that lets you configure development environments with a few clicks and generate complete applications from natural language descriptions. We want developers to spend their time on ideation, feature design, and user experience rather than repetitive setup tasks.

3. Key Features

- End-to-end app generation from natural language: Unlike existing AI coding tools that focus on code snippets or frontend-only generation, Arkain creates complete, deployable applications.

- Context-aware AI agent: The AI maintains project context, so you don't need to re-explain your architecture with every request.

- Security-first cloud infrastructure: Built on Zero Client architecture with SBOM and containerization for both security and performance.

- Template community: Share and discover proven solutions to accelerate development.

4. Current Limitations

Being in beta, we have several areas that need work:

- Complex business logic still requires manual refinement

- Some framework combinations aren't fully optimized

- Performance tuning needed for large-scale projects
